Photo series: Granny Ding and her stray cats

From Simao’s Home blog: Retired college professor Ding Shiying, 77, has been a celebrity in Beijing for years. She keeps about 150 stray cats, excluding another 150 that have died, in her old courtyard house near Beihai. People called her “Granny Ding”. Disappearing Beijing – Jeremy Goldkorn

From Danwei: Dazhalan§ßʆÖʆè (pronounced da shi lan’r in Beijing) is an alleyway and the area around it just southwest of Tiananmen Square. Since the Ming Dynasty, it has housed shops, inns and hotels, theaters and brothels.
